BPI-M64 new image:2017-08-14-ubuntu-16.04-mate-desktop-beta-aarch64-bpi-m64-sd-emmc


  1. based on ubuntu 16.04.3 LTS Mate Desktop (64-bit)
  2. support BPI-M64 kernel 3.10.105
  3. username & password: pi/bananapi , root/bananapi
  4. support LCD 7"
  5. support LCD 5"
  6. support HDMI 1080P & 480P & 720P (default)
  7. support GMAC
  8. support WIFI
  9. support BT (with bluetoothctl can setup)
  10. support I2C
  11. support UART
  12. support eMMC (support boot from eMMC)
  13. support Battery
  14. support IR (getevent can test)
  15. support touch screen (can control desktop or getevent to test) 15 support power key (getevent can test)
  16. support OTG (can use as host mode)
  17. support CAMERA ov5640 (guvcview / cap / ffmpeg-3.2.1 support video H.264 hw encode)
  18. support uEnv.txt to fatload Image & initrd.img & bootlogo.bmp & dtb
  19. support bpi-bootsel to set LCD7" / LCD5" / HDMI (720P & 1080P & 480P)
  20. support bpi-copy to write SD/eMMC with img.zip file
  21. support video play 1080p with vdpau (smplayer & vlc)
  22. support wiringpi 2.44 (https://github.com/BPI-SINOVOIP/WiringPi, thanks to http://wiringpi.com/ & https://github.com/WiringPi/WiringPi)
  23. support rpi.gpio 0.6.3 for python (https://github.com/BPI-SINOVOIP/RPi.GPIO, thanks to https://sourceforge.net/projects/raspberry-gpio-python/)
  24. Thanks for linux-sunxi community (http://linux-sunxi.org/)
  25. Thanks for armbian (http://www.armbian.com)
  26. Special thanks for Simon Eisenmann (https://github.com/longsleep)
  27. Special thanks for Andre Przywara (https://github.com/apritzel)
  28. Special thanks for Kamil Trzciński (https://github.com/ayufan-pine64)
  29. Special thanks for Alex support with camera functions (https://github.com/avafinger)
  30. ref. https://github.com/BPI-SINOVOIP/BPI-M64-bsp
  31. ref. https://bananapi.gitbooks.io/bpi-m64/content/en/

Google Drive:

baidu cloud: http://pan.baidu.com/s/1pLkbdTT

MD5: ae34baa840874276858d936a7ca85c4f

FILESIZE: 1132511577 (~1080MB) UNPACK: 7456MB (eMMC size)

touch srceen support :

code on github:


Please tell me how to edit and activate uEnv.txt.

Basically, I think editing uEnv.txt under each resolution directory in / dev / mmcblk 0p1, but how do you validate the edited parameters?

With the bpi-bootsel command, if you choose bpi images, will uEnv.txt also be placed in place and will the parameters be valid?

Best regards.

Was the kernel built with module support enabled?

I would like add TBS drivers (https://github.com/ljalves/linux_media.git).

tx. Paul

Hello i cant get 1080p to working and xrandr also not work i have the error failed to set gamma grettings from germany

Hi. sudo bpi-bootsel /usr/lib/u-boot/bananapi/bpi-m64/u-boot-with-dtb-bpi-m64-lcd7-8k.img.gz is this command valid to change display? I wonder how to check and verify lcd module is loaded correctly when I selected lcd7 with bpi-bootsel for 7inch lcd screen.